FCC Consumer Complaints – 26 June 2015

Introduction

The Federal Communications Commission recorded 1189 consumer complaints on 26 June 2015 relating to telecommunications services, this represented a decline from the 2047 complaints recorded the day before. Complaints were reported across 49 states and territories, with California slightly ahead of the other locations. Telemarketing (including do not call and spoofing) was the most frequently reported issue, with 426 complaints recorded.

What the complaints were about

A total of 6 complaint categories were represented in the complaints recorded on this date. Phone was the most reported category, with 825 complaints. Complaint activity was strongly concentrated in this category, with other categories contributing comparatively fewer reports.

Complaint category Complaints Share
Phone 825 69.4%
Internet 221 18.6%
TV 119 10.0%
Radio 20 1.7%
Accessibility 3 0.3%
Emergency 1 0.1%

Phone complaints

825 complaints were recorded in this category, representing 69.4% of the total.

Issue Complaints Share
Telemarketing (including do not call and spoofing) 426 51.6%
Robocalls 175 21.2%
Billing 71 8.6%
Availability (including rural call completion) 34 4.1%
Number Portability (keeping your number if you change providers) 24 2.9%
Privacy 24 2.9%
Equipment 19 2.3%
Junk Faxes 17 2.1%
Cramming (unauthorized charges on your phone bill) 14 1.7%
Open Internet/Net Neutrality 12 1.5%
Interference (including signal jammers) 8 1.0%
Slamming (change of your carrier without permission) 1 0.1%

Telemarketing (including do not call and spoofing) and Robocalls accounted for the majority of complaints in this category, with other issues reported less frequently.
